Apple has a memory problem and we’re all paying for it::Apple still sells expensive “Pro” computers with just 8GB of RAM and charges a fortune for more.

  • DacoTaco@lemmy.world
    link
    fedilink
    English
    arrow-up
    6
    ·
    edit-2
    8 months ago

    Apple’s claim isnt 100% untrue tbh. It depends on the operations actually. Arm processors have at least 12 registers to contain data or references to memory. A program does need more ram space on a x86 processor, as it only has like 4 registers afaik ( correct me if im wrong! ) so it needs to push data more often to the stack.

    This means that the m* processors has to generally save less info in memory. However, data is still data and you still need memory to contain the data youre processing so you still need the ram. So like, when doing video work that apple claim is utter bullshit. Raw calculations however might not be so much bullshit

    • Isycius@lemmy.ca
      link
      fedilink
      English
      arrow-up
      1
      ·
      8 months ago

      For many memory intensive operation, this is incorrect since by that logic, Apple’s chip should use far more memory due to having quarter as many registers for those purpose. (32x64 vs. 32x256)

      Most processors have cache memories for reasons you stated.